Jacob Trouba’s Trade Signals a New Chapter for the Rangers

The New York Rangers faced a tumultuous 2024-25 NHL season, dramatically shifting the franchise’s direction just a year after clinching the prestigious President’s Trophy. The team’s failure to secure a spot in the Stanley Cup Playoffs was not the only headline-grabbing moment; the decision to trade away team captain Jacob Trouba has sent ripples through the organization and its fanbase.

Trouba’s Departure from New York

In a surprising turn of events, Trouba, who had been a prominent figure on the Rangers’ blue line, found himself on the trading block. Reports indicate that tension had built up to the point where Trouba threatened to waive his no-trade clause, prompting the organization’s hand. The Rangers ultimately decided to move on from their captain, a move that underscores the broader struggles within the team.

Chytil Trade and Miller Acquisition

Alongside Trouba’s departure, the Rangers made a significant trade involving forward Filip Chytil. In a bid to revamp their roster, the Rangers packaged Chytil in a deal to acquire JT Miller, a former draft pick of the team who had recently fallen out of favor with his current team, the Vancouver Canucks. This trade not only brings Miller back to New York but also highlights the ongoing shifts in team dynamics and player relationships, particularly following Miller’s publicized disagreements with Canucks teammate Fred.
